Brazil’s Bolsonaro government is record holder in issuing land titles

RIO DE JANEIRO, BRAZIL – A historic day for the families of the Itamarati settlement in Ponta Porã, Mato Grosso do Sud state.

The first land titles were issued, beginning the process of titling and legalizing the 2,818 plots of the largest reform project in the state, launched two decades ago.
